Transaction 91d33c316f0a98c72da76bd61f255936b39eb50577274296124c79c6573ccaf9

8 Input
2 Outputs
  • 91d33c316f0a98c72da76bd61f255936b39eb50577274296124c79c6573ccaf9:0
  • value  1109283
    address  3QTYoutoV7Qt8YCWkZknu8du83avWuEBDc
  • 91d33c316f0a98c72da76bd61f255936b39eb50577274296124c79c6573ccaf9:1
  • value  60485553
    address  3EsnX2FEBzoMM12hsnJK2V5wPPnKcPbZFh